Output 51cb96369cea59aa2a7045aa01d31a5361d6bc83f2612fd6a958be1bd40626e3:0
- value
- 665251
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4b9343ed9093514cf219af1c8a08acb6bb93129 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HUaVjcxF6urtbnFnZb1Lb4r7xPvCupj4j
- transaction
- 51cb96369cea59aa2a7045aa01d31a5361d6bc83f2612fd6a958be1bd40626e3
- confirmations
- 245908
- spent
- true